Beijing Bicycle is a 2001 Chinese drama film by Sixth Generation Chinese director Wang Xiaoshuai, with joint investment from the Taiwanese Arc Light Films and the French Pyramide Productions. The film stars first-time actors Cui Lin and Li Bin, supported by the already established actresses Zhou Xun and Gao Yuanyuan. It premiered at the Berlin International Film Festival on 17 February 2001 and won the Jury Grand Prix, but was subsequently banned in Mainland China. The ban was eventually lifted

The public bicycles in Beijing serve as a good supplement to mass transit such as city buses and subways. About 86,000 public bicycles at the docking stations can be rented by Beijing Transportation Smart Card, while 2.35 million dockless sharing bikes are available through mobile apps, facilitating transfers to every corner of the city. Riding a bicycle in Beijing is flexible and efficient, especially during rush hours when the subways are getting overloaded and the road traffic is congested.

To American audiences, Beijing Bicycle may seem like a lot of pointless fights and hand-wringing over a common and easily-replaceable object. To understand the deeper meaning of the bicycle, viewers need to understand that in China, ownership of a bicycle is (or at least was) a sign of prosperity and resourcefulness and is a key mode of transportation.
